A gentle shift toward balance
One of the first steps in creating a supportive teaching environment is recognizing the importance of balance. This balance extends to our teaching methods, classroom management, and even our self-care. When we prioritize our own well-being, we are better equipped to support our students. Resources such as mindfulness and wellness workshops can provide valuable strategies for maintaining this essential balance.
Books on mindfulness for educators can offer insights into how to incorporate these practices into the classroom. Techniques such as deep breathing exercises or short mindfulness moments can help both teachers and students find their center amidst the chaos of a busy school day. By fostering a calm and focused atmosphere, we encourage our students to engage more fully with their learning.
Cultivating emotional intelligence
Another key aspect of supportive teaching is emotional intelligence. Understanding our own emotions and those of our students can profoundly impact how we interact with them. There are numerous resources available that delve into the principles of emotional intelligence in education. These materials often provide practical strategies for recognizing and responding to emotional cues in the classroom, ultimately leading to more empathetic and supportive relationships.
Workshops and online courses focused on social-emotional learning (SEL) can be instrumental in developing these skills. They offer educators tools to create a classroom culture where students feel safe to express themselves and explore their emotions. When students know they are heard and understood, their engagement and motivation to learn naturally increase.
Building community connections
A supportive teaching environment is not just about what happens within the four walls of the classroom. Building connections with families and the wider community can enrich the educational experience for everyone involved. Resources that focus on community engagement can provide educators with innovative ideas for fostering these relationships.
Consider exploring local organizations that offer programs or partnerships to enhance learning opportunities. Inviting guest speakers, organizing field trips, or collaborating on community service projects can create a sense of belonging and shared purpose. When students see their education as part of a larger community narrative, their motivation and enthusiasm for learning can flourish.
Embracing technology thoughtfully
In today’s world, technology is a powerful ally in the quest for supportive teaching. With a myriad of educational apps and online platforms, educators can find tools that cater to diverse learning styles and needs. However, it’s essential to approach technology with intention. Resources that offer guidance on integrating technology in the classroom can help ensure that it enhances, rather than detracts from, the learning experience.
Online platforms that foster collaboration can encourage students to work together on projects, share ideas, and learn from one another. Virtual field trips can transport students to places they may never visit, broadening their perspectives and understanding of the world. By thoughtfully integrating technology, we can create dynamic and engaging learning experiences that resonate with our students.

Reflecting on our practice
Finally, one of the most powerful resources available to educators is the practice of reflection. Taking time to evaluate our teaching methods, classroom dynamics, and interactions with students can lead to valuable insights. Journals, peer observations, and professional learning communities can serve as platforms for reflection and growth.
By engaging in reflective practices, educators can identify areas for improvement and celebrate successes. This ongoing journey of self-discovery not only enhances our teaching but also models a growth mindset for our students. When they see us learning and evolving, they are inspired to do the same.
